Uptown Normal, Normal, IL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ent a home in Uptown Normal?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Uptown Normal 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,425 | $1,300 | $1,775 |
| Uptown Normal 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,905 | $1,905 | $1,905 |
| Uptown Normal 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,897 | $1,895 | $1,900 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Uptown Normal
What type of rentals are currently available in Uptown Normal?
There are currently 144 Apartments for Rent in Uptown Normal, IL with pricing that ranges from $810 to $4,750. There are also 9 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Uptown Normal ranging from $1,300 to $1,905.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Uptown Normal?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Uptown Normal ranges from $1,300 to $1,905 with an average monthly rent of $1,742.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Uptown Normal?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Uptown Normal range from $1,380 to $4,750,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,905 to $1,905.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$1,895 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$824.
